Abstract

Objective To study the effects of He-Ne laser irradiation dosage on the expression of heat shock protein ( HSP70) and CyclinD_1 in rats with chronic atrophic gastritis ( CAG). Method Fifty-two adult male Wistar rats were randomly divided into five groups: a normal control group, model group and three groups receiving different doses of He-Ne laser irradiation. CAC was induced using an enema of 2% sodium salicylate and 30% alcohol combined with irregular fasting and forced exercise as pathogenic factors. Laser irradiation was applied for 20 days (large dose 6.24 J/cm~2 , medium dose 4. 80 J/cm~2, small dose 3. 36 J/cm~2). The changes in HSP70 and CyclinD_1 expression were observed. Results The expression of HSP70 and CylinD_1 were highest in the normal control group and the small dose laser group. Compared with the model group, the average expression of HSP70 and CyclinD_1 increased significantly in the small dose group. Conclusions Irradiation with a He-Ne laser at 3. 36 J/cm~2 provides good adjuvant therapeutic effect for CAG in rats. After irradiation, the expression of HSP 70 and CyclinD_1 increased. HSP is important in improving mucosal defenses and promoting cell proliferation in CAG, and it can be promoted through small doses of He-Ne laser irradiation. Key words: Gastritis; Chronic atrophic gastritis; Heat shock protein 70; CyclinD_1 ; He-Ne lasers
